Book: Balancing life’s demandsJ. Grant Howard makes the case that the very notion of "priorities" is the wrong one: under God, we have a number of areas of responsibility, each tied to a particular relationship. We need to organise our life not based on which thing is the most important, but rather on making sure …

DVD: A Very Long Engagement
DVD: A Very Long Engagement Amazing visually, great character interplay, a story that draws the viewer in; being a French film, there’s more adult content than some viewers would be comfortable with; shows the great cost of going to war.
